page_numbers.html 840 Bytes
{% spaceless %}
{% load i18n %}

<p class="paginator">
    {% if has_previous %}
        <span class="prev"><a href="{{ previous_url }}" title="{% trans "previous" %}">&laquo; {% trans "previous" %}</a></span>
    {% endif %}
    {% for range in page_numbers %}
        {% if range %}
            {% for num, url in range %}
                {% ifequal num current %}
                    <span class="curr this_page">{{ num }}</span>
                {% else %}
                     <a class="page" href="{{ url }}" >{{ num }}</a>
                {% endifequal %}
            {% endfor %}
        {% else %}
          ...
        {% endif %}
    {% endfor %}
    {% if has_next %}
        <span class="next"><a href="{{ next_url }}" title="{% trans "next page" %}">{% trans "next" %} &raquo;</a></span>
    {% endif %}
</p>
{% endspaceless %}